ALEXANDRIA, Va., March 31 -- United States Patent no. 12,589,199, issued on March 31, was assigned to Boston Scientific Scimed Inc. (Maple Grove, Minn.).
"Apparatus for increased dye flow" was invented by Joel R. Munsinger (Blaine, Minn.), Derek C. Sutermeister (Ham Lake, Minn.) and Mark Steven Smith (Coon Rapids, Minn.).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"Elongate tubular medical devices having increased fluid flow are disclosed. The elongate devices may have a parking space within a lumen for withdrawing a treatment device from the body while retaining the treatment device within the elongate device.
